-TNA Impact Wrestling was taped last week in Indiana, Penn. Hulk Hogan is scheduled to announce who will face Bully Ray at Slammaversary. Join Chris Shore for live coverage of the show as it airs on SpikeTV starting at 7:00 p.m. CT.

-NXT is being filmed tonight at Full Sail University in Winter Park, Fl. WWE Champion John Cena is scheduled to appear alongside NXT stars Bo Dallas, Bray Wyatt and the Wyatt Family, Kassius Ohno, Corey Graves, Adrian Neville and Oliver Grey. -ICW returns to the Queens Elk Lodge on May 31 with the following advertised lineup: Tommy Dreamer vs. Danny Demanto for the ICW Championship, Smith James vs. Dan Maff, Homicide vs. Papadon, The Grim Reefer vs. Ricky Reyes, Azrieal and Bandido vs. Matt Taven and VSK. -Former WWE star Big Bossman (a/k/a Raymond Washington Traylor, Jr.) would have turned 50 today. The man who I first met as Big Bubba Rodgers went on to have one of the more absurd, and yet memorable, moments in WWE history when he dragged Big Show's father's casket away with Show on top. Traylor passed away after a heart attack at his home. He was 41.
